随着科技的发展,中控台在工业自动化、智能家居以及各种信息化系统中扮演着越来越重要的角色。一个理想的中控台框架不仅能够提供高效的人机交互体验,还能够呈现出美观的外观设计。本文将深入探讨如何打造这样一款理想的中控台框架。
一、中控台框架设计原则
1. 用户体验优先
中控台的设计应以用户为中心,充分考虑用户的操作习惯和视觉体验。以下是一些关键点:
- 简洁直观:界面布局清晰,操作流程简洁,减少用户的认知负荷。
- 一致性:界面元素的风格、颜色、字体等保持一致,提升用户的使用信心。
- 反馈及时:操作后的即时反馈,让用户知道系统正在响应。
2. 高效性
中控台框架应具备以下特性,以提高工作效率:
- 模块化:将功能划分为独立的模块,便于扩展和维护。
- 响应速度:系统快速响应用户的操作,减少等待时间。
- 自动化:提供自动化脚本或工具,简化重复性任务。
3. 美观性
美观的中控台能够提升用户的工作氛围和满意度:
- 色彩搭配:合理运用色彩,营造舒适的视觉体验。
- 界面布局:遵循设计美学原则,如对称、对比、重复等。
- 细节处理:注意界面元素的细节设计,如阴影、圆角等。
二、中控台框架构建步骤
1. 需求分析
在构建中控台框架之前,首先要明确以下需求:
- 目标用户:了解用户群体的特点,如年龄、职业、操作习惯等。
- 功能需求:确定中控台应具备的功能,如数据监控、操作控制、报警处理等。
- 性能需求:设定中控台的性能指标,如响应时间、并发用户数等。
2. 系统设计
根据需求分析,进行系统设计:
- 架构设计:选择合适的系统架构,如MVC、MVVM等。
- 界面设计:设计界面布局、元素、颜色等。
- 模块划分:将系统功能划分为独立的模块。
3. 技术选型
根据系统设计和需求,选择合适的技术方案:
- 开发语言:如Java、Python、C#等。
- 框架:如Spring Boot、Django、.NET等。
- 数据库:如MySQL、MongoDB、Oracle等。
- 界面技术:如HTML5、CSS3、JavaScript、React等。
4. 开发与测试
- 开发:按照设计方案进行代码开发。
- 测试:进行单元测试、集成测试、性能测试等。
5. 部署与维护
- 部署:将中控台系统部署到目标服务器。
- 维护:定期更新系统,修复bug,优化性能。
三、案例分析
以下是一个基于React和TypeScript构建的中控台框架示例:
import React from 'react';
interface IProps {
title: string;
content: string;
}
const InformationPanel: React.FC<IProps> = ({ title, content }) => {
return (
<div>
<h2>{title}</h2>
<p>{content}</p>
</div>
);
};
export default InformationPanel;
在上面的示例中,InformationPanel 组件用于显示信息面板,其中 title 和 content 为传入的属性。这种模块化设计便于后续扩展和维护。
四、总结
打造一款理想的中控台框架需要充分考虑用户体验、高效性和美观性。通过以上步骤,可以构建出一个功能强大、界面美观的中控台系统。在实际应用中,还需不断优化和改进,以满足用户的需求。
